Team News: Dele Alli starts against Carlisle United

MK Dons forward Dele Alli is declared fit to face Carlisle United after shaking off a calf injury.

Dele Alli will start for MK Dons in their game at Carlisle United after shaking off a calf problem picked up in last week's encounter at Crewe Alexandra.

Manager Karl Robinson has opted for Tom Flanagan at the back in the absence Shaun Williams, who left the club to join Millwall.

Meanwhile, United boss Graham Kavanagh decides against giving Aston Villa youngster Michael Drennan his first start since joining the Cumbrians on a month-long loan deal. The 19-year-old is named among the substitutes.

The Blues are without defenders Conor Townsend and Chris Chantler due to injury, while centre-back Max Ehmer has been recalled by his parent club Queens Park Rangers.

Carlisle: Fleming, Chimbonda, O'Hanlon, Meppen-Walter, Robson, Potts, Noble, Berrett, Amoo, Miller, Lawrence

MK Dons: Martin, Hodson, Flanagan, Kay, Lewington; Potter, Gleeson; Reeves, Alli, Carruthers; Long
